Nvidia CEO Jensen Huang Says AI Job Losses Will Come - " Ifthe World Runs Out of Ideas”

NO LOC, JUL 14 – Nvidia CEO Jensen Huang says AI will transform all jobs by reducing tasks and creating new roles, emphasizing human ingenuity as key to future employment growth.

  • On July 14, 2025, Nvidia CEO Jensen Huang told CNN’s Fareed Zakaria that `everybody's jobs will be changed`, adding `many new jobs will be created`.
  • Amid displacement warnings, Dario Amodei told Axios that AI could push unemployment into double digits within five years, while Jensen Huang said AI will create many new roles and transform work.
  • Prompting AI is a cognitive skill, Jensen Huang said, noting he cross-references outputs for accuracy.
  • Supporting this view, he described AI as the 'greatest technology equalizer,' Jensen Huang said, highlighting its role in empowering workers and transforming jobs.
  • Jensen Huang advised workers to harness AI, added `If the world runs out of ideas, then productivity gains translate to job loss`, and underscored human ingenuity.
